P: 8 Hello everyone, i am dealing with the code which can help me tosolve fluid dynamics problems with using LBM methods. Anyways,since i am beginner on Fortran i couldn't solve the rank mismatcherror, i think it is easy one but i just cant fix it, i am waiting foryour help. Here is the problem part;

subroutinecollesion(u,v,f,feq,rho,omega,w,cx,cy,n,m,tm,tminv,stmiv)real f(0:8,0:n,0:m)real feq(0:8,0:n,0:m),rho(0:n,0:m)real w(0:8), cx(0:8),cy(0:8)real u(0:n,0:m), v(0:n,0:m)real tm(0:8,0:8),tminv(0:8,0:8),stmiv(0:8,0:8)real fmom(0:8,0:n,0:m),fmeq(0:8,0:n,0:m)!calculate equilibrium momentsdo i=0,n

do j=0,mfmeq(0,i,j)=rho(i,j)fmeq(1,i,j)=rho(i,j)*(-2.0+3.0*rho(i,j)*(u(i,j)*u(i,j)+v(i,j)*v(i,j)))fmeq(2,i,j)=rho(i,j)*(1.0-3.0*rho(i,j)*(u(i,j)*u(i,j)+v(i,j)*v(i,j)))fmeq(3,i,j)=rho(i,j)*u(i,j)fmeq(4,i,j)=-rho(i,j)*u(i,j)fmeq(5,i,j)=rho(i,j)*v(i,j)fmeq(6,i,j)=-rho(i,j)*v(i,j)fmeq(7,i,j)=rho(i,j)*(u(i,j)*u(i,j)-v(i,j)*v(i,j))fmeq(8,i,j)=rho(i,j)*u(i,j)*v(i,j)end doend do

the error is Warning: Rank mismatch in argument 'rho' at (1) (rank-2 and scalar)

i guess it's because fmeq and rho have different ranks but how i can write in a proper way?

I would check elsewhere in the program where the subroutine collesion is called. It is possible that the variable 'rho' has notbeen declared with the proper dimensions in other parts of the program. The error message suggests that there is a mismatchin the dimensions of the arguments between calling the routine collesion and the dimensions of rho in the subroutine itself.

P: 8 i checked the code rho has same dimensions everywhere and also i am receiving 'segmentation fault-invalid memory reference'error on simply fortran then it shows the line 11 above (fmeq(0,i,j)=rho(i,j)). And when i try to run on microsoft developerstudio it says 'wrong number of arguments to procedure COLLESION invoked from main: 13 found, 14 expected' withoutshowing any lines. Do you have any idea about that? thank you for your help.

Asking for help like this without posting the entire program can lead to a lot of speculation and a waste of time.

Either post the entire program or a minimal one that still shows the problem...then, again, when one does the step of going toa minimal program often the problem is found.

P: 837 By the way, I noticed that omega, n, and m do not seem to have been declared in your subroutine...this leads me to believethat you do NOT have an IMPLICIT NONE statement in your program...which opens the door for a lot of things.

P: 8 i tried with IMPLICIT NONE but it had same problem again. Considering what you said, i added the code as an attachment. So,the best way is if you run the code with your own compiler, you will see the what is an error. I would be pleased if you cancheck the code that i uploaded. Thanks.

P: 837 No need to compile...the problem is very clear, just compare the signature of the subroutine as declared (order and quantityof arguments) and see how you are calling it:

call collesion(u,v,feq,rho,omega,w,cx,cy,n,m,tm,tminv,stmiv)subroutine collesion(u,v,f,feq,rho,omega,w,cx,cy,n,m,tm,tminv,stmiv)

Notice anything?

P: 8 yea, i noticed :), it is working now, thanks a lot.
